Slaven Bilic has confirmed that both Juventus’ Simon Zaza and Wilfried Bony are targets for the Irons.

Speaking ahead of tomorrow night’s Europa Cup clash at a morning presser the manager said of the Zaza interest: “We were linked with him (Zaza) last year and he is a top player. We were in contact with him last year and will see what happens.

“Bony is also an option because he plays in the position we are looking for. I leave negotiations to the Chairman and Tony Henry.”

ClaretandHugh has revealed after conversations with a top source that the club would be keener to bring the Juventus hitman in on a season-log loan.

He wants around £100k personal terms whilst  Bony has always been the more realistic option given that the club is really only looking for cover until January when record signing Andre Ayew is back.”

Meanwhile, the manager is optimistic about the clash against Romanian outfit Astra Giurgiu saying: They beat us last year and it is not job done. We have had enough time to recover from Sunday and I am optimistic.”
